What is ADHD?
ADHD is defined by symptoms such as inattentiveness,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. In children, this may provide as trouble in school settings, while adults may deal with organization, time management, and preserving relationships. Comprehending the subtleties of ADHD signs is important for precise diagnosis and treatment.
Why Choose a Private Assessment?
Lots of individuals go with private assessments for various reasons:
Reduced Waiting Times: Accessing ADHD assessments through the NHS can involve lengthy waiting periods. Private assessments usually have more instant schedule.
Versatility and Convenience: Private organizations often provide more flexible appointment times, making it much easier for those with busy schedules to gain access to services.
Comprehensive Evaluations: Private centers might provide more detailed assessments and take a more comprehensive method, including assessments of co-existing conditions.
Patient-Centric Care: With private assessments, there is normally a higher focus on individualized care.

While the specific steps of the assessment may vary by center, the following framework outlines a normal private ADHD assessment process:
Initial Consultation: This session frequently involves a comprehensive discussion of signs, medical history, and any appropriate background info.
Standardized Testing: The clinician may use numerous standardized tests to assess attention levels, impulsivity, and organizational abilities.
Behavioral Assessments: The clinician might collect info from parents, instructors, or partners to obtain a holistic view of the person's behavior throughout different settings.
Report Generation: Following the assessment, the clinician will assemble a comprehensive report detailing the findings, diagnosis, and advised next steps.
Follow-Up Consultation: This session is usually scheduled to go over results, possible treatment options such as therapy or medication, and any concerns.

Typical Misconceptions About ADHD AssessmentsList: Common Myths
ADHD is just an excuse for laziness: ADHD is a recognized disorder that includes authentic obstacles in attention and impulse control.
Only kids can have ADHD: Many adults have ADHD, frequently undiagnosed, who continue to experience signs.
ADHD assessments are biased: Reputable clinics make use of validated assessments and numerous data sources for an unbiased examination.
FAQs About Private ADHD Assessments in BedfordshireQ1: How much does a private ADHD assessment expense in Bedfordshire?
A: Prices can vary significantly, generally varying from ₤ 400 to ₤ 1,500, depending upon the center and comprehensiveness of the assessment.
Q2: How long does the assessment process take?
A: The general process might take a few weeks, consisting of initial consultation, screening, report writing, and follow-up.
Q3: Will a diagnosis change my life?
A: A diagnosis can cause better understanding and management of signs, allowing techniques that improve daily functioning and total quality of life.
Q4: What treatment alternatives are available after a diagnosis?
A: Treatment might include behavioral therapy, medication, training, and lifestyle changes tailored to individual requirements.
Q5: Are private assessments accepted by schools or offices?
A: Most universities and employers will recognize private assessments, especially when accompanied by official documentation.
